검색 최적화(SEO)와 IT 기술로 여는 온라인 비즈니스 인사이트
GPT API로 사무자동화 시작하기: Python과 노코드 툴 연동 방법
Home /

GPT API로 사무자동화 시작하기: Python과 노코드 툴 연동 방법

이 글은 GPT API의 기본 개념과 사용법, Python 및 구글 시트 연동 방법, 사무자동화 적용 포인트를 알아보고 반복 업무 자동화, 데이터 분석 요약, 이메일 작성 등 실무 활용 사례를 포함해 단계별 안내합니다.


오늘날 사무자동화와 업무 효율화는 모든 기업과 개인에게 필수 과제가 되었습니다. 반복적이고 시간이 많이 소요되는 업무를 줄이는 것이 곧 생산성과 경쟁력을 높이는 길이기 때문입니다. GPT API는 이러한 문제를 해결할 수 있는 강력한 도구로, 문서 작성, 이메일 응답, 데이터 분석 요약, 보고서 생성 등 다양한 텍스트 기반 업무를 자동화할 수 있습니다.

초보자에게는 처음 접하는 AI 기술이 어렵게 느껴질 수 있지만, GPT API는 Python, Google Apps Script, 그리고 노코드 툴 연동을 통해 비교적 쉽게 접근할 수 있습니다.

반복 업무 자동화를 위한 GPT API 실전 활용 전략

특히 트리거 기반 자동화, 데이터 처리 자동화, 반복 업무 최소화와 같은 핵심 개념을 중심으로, 초보자도 손쉽게 사무환경 최적화를 할 수 있습니다.

또한 GPT API를 활용한 실무 적용 전략을 통해, 회의록 요약, 이메일 작성, 데이터 분석 보고서 생성 등 실제 업무에서 바로 활용할 수 있는 방법입니다. 이를 통해 단순 반복 업무에서 벗어나, 더 창의적이고 전략적인 업무에 집중할 수 있습니다.

GPT API 기본 구조와 준비 과정

GPT API는 사용자가 입력한 질문이나 요청을 모델로 전달하면, 모델이 이를 처리하여 결과를 반환하는 구조를 가지고 있습니다. 이 과정은 다음과 같이 단순화됩니다.

  • 사용자 입력
    ightarrow GPT API 요청
    ightarrow 모델 처리
    ightarrow 결과 반환

사무자동화를 시작하기 위해서는 OpenAI 계정 생성과 API 키 발급, Python 환경 설정이 필수적입니다. Python에서는 pip install openai로 설치 후, API 키를 등록하고 간단한 호출 예제를 통해 작동 여부를 확인할 수 있습니다.

실습: GPT API와 구글 시트 연동

Google Apps Script를 활용하면 구글 시트 데이터를 기반으로 GPT API와 자동화 워크플로우를 구축할 수 있습니다. 예를 들어, 시트 데이터 변경 시 자동으로 분석 결과를 작성하게 하거나, 특정 조건 충족 시 트리거 기반 자동 실행이 가능합니다.

function callGPT(prompt) {
const apiKey = 'your-api-key';
const url = 'https://api.openai.com/v1/completions';
const headers = { 'Authorization': 'Bearer ' + apiKey, 'Content-Type': 'application/json' };
const payload = JSON.stringify({ model: 'gpt-4', prompt: prompt, max_tokens: 50 });
const options = { method: 'post', headers: headers, payload: payload };
const response = UrlFetchApp.fetch(url, options);
const json = JSON.parse(response.getContentText());
return json.choices[0].text.trim();
}

GPT API 활용 사례와 장점

  • 보고서 및 회의록 자동 요약: 텍스트 데이터를 분석하고 핵심 내용을 추출
  • 이메일 자동 생성: 고객 문의나 내부 커뮤니케이션 자동화
  • 데이터 분석 및 보고서 작성: CSV, 구글 시트, 데이터베이스 연동 가능
  • 노코드 툴과 결합하여 전문 지식 없이도 반복 업무 자동화

이처럼 GPT API는 단순한 자동화 도구를 넘어 생산성 향상시키고시간을 절약할 수 있습니다.


GPT API 실무 적용 심화: 사무자동화 확장

이제 GPT API의 기본 사용법을 기반으로, 실무 자동화 적용과 심화 활용 방법을 살펴보겠습니다. 추가 키워드로 Google Apps Script 연동, 업무 효율화, 자동 보고서, 노코드 툴, 데이터 처리 자동화를 적용합니다.

자동 보고서 생성 및 관리

GPT API는 정형화된 데이터를 분석하고, 자연어 보고서를 자동 생성할 수 있습니다.구글 시트의 데이터 또는 CSV 파일을 분석하여 핵심 정보를 추출하고, 보고서를 자동 작성하도록 설정할 수 있습니다.

업무 유형 자동화 예시 사용 GPT 기능
회의록 작성 회의 내용 요약 및 핵심 포인트 도출 ChatCompletion 모델, 텍스트 요약
이메일 초안 작성 고객 문의 자동 응답 Completion 모델, 맞춤형 프롬프트
데이터 분석 보고 CSV 파일 분석 후 요약 리포트 생성 데이터 처리 + 자연어 보고서 작성

Google Apps Script 연동 활용

시트 데이터 변경 시 GPT API가 자동으로 분석 결과를 작성하도록 트리거 기반 워크플로우를 구성할 수 있습니다. 이를 통해 반복 업무를 대폭 줄이고 업무 효율화를 달성할 수 있습니다.

노코드 툴과의 통합

노코드 툴을 활용하면 GPT API를 Zapier, Make 등과 연결하여 이메일 발송, 알림 생성, 데이터 요약 등 다양한 반복 업무를 코딩 없이 자동화할 수 있습니다.

실무 적용 시 주의사항

  • API 키 안전 관리: 키 노출 방지, 환경 변수 활용
  • 토큰 사용량 관리: 예산과 비용 대비 모니터링 필수
  • 프롬프트 설계: 정확하고 구체적인 입력으로 효율적 결과 도출

실무 자동화 팁

  • 정기 보고 자동화: 매주, 매월 보고서를 자동 생성하고 이메일 발송
  • 데이터 요약 자동화: 시트 데이터 변경 시 요약 텍스트 자동 갱신
  • 알림 및 트리거: 특정 조건 충족 시 GPT 응답 자동 실행
  • 업무 효율화 극대화: 반복 업무 최소화, 생산성 향상

Python과 Google Apps Script 중 어느 것을 먼저 배워야 할까요?
초보자는 Python 기본 문법과 GPT API 호출 방식을 먼저 이해한 후, 시트 연동을 위해 Apps Script를 학습하는 것이 효율적입니다.
노코드 툴과 GPT API 연동의 장점은 무엇인가요?
코딩 경험이 없는 사용자도 반복 업무를 쉽게 자동화할 수 있으며, 트리거 기반 자동화와 다양한 워크플로우를 구현할 수 있습니다.
자동화 과정에서 데이터 보안은 어떻게 관리하나요?
개인 정보나 민감 데이터는 API 호출 시 암호화, 환경 변수, 접근 권한 관리 등을 통해 안전하게 처리해야 합니다.


GPT API의 기본 사용법부터 구글 시트 연동, 실무 자동화 적용까지 다뤘습니다. 핵심은 정확한 프롬프트 설계, 트리거 기반 자동화, 데이터 요약 기능 활용입니다. 이를 통해 반복 업무를 최소화하고, 생산성을 높이며, 효율적인 사무환경을 구축할 수 있습니다.

댓글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다